High Street is in Damerham, Fordingbridge and in New Forest district. SP6 3EY is located in the Downlands and Forest elect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of New Forest West.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is High Street dangerous?

In 2023, 23 crimes were reported near High Street . 77% of streets in the UK are more dangerous. This street can be considered very safe. The most common type of crime was burglary. Crime rate was measured within a 0.5 mile radius of SP6 3EY.

Employment

SP6 3EY area has a very high level of entrepreneurship. Only 6%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 16%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.
